To close the year 2020, the Chinese giant Huawei is launching the Mate 40 Pro, a prestigious smartphone with amazing performance, worthy successor to the Mate 30 and the Mate 30 Pro. Beneath its 6.76-inch OLED screen, it is powered by Android 10 with an EMUI interface. The Mate 40 Pro features a state-of-the-art camera with TOF sensor in the rear. Its five sensors (front and rear) from Leica are sure to please photography enthusiasts. The smartphone features the Kirin 9000 SoC with 5 nm engraving and 5G network compatibility. In terms of autonomy, it is equipped with an integrated 4400 mAh battery, a reduced capacity compared to its predecessor, the Mate 30 Pro, but with an ultra-fast recharge system. Although it lacks Google features, its technology has a lot to offer. Huawei plans to launch its next smartphone with a fully connected system in 2021.
